Tashkent, October 2 (Xinhua) – Uzbekistan exported $6.9 million worth of pepper in the first eight months of this year, local media reported Wednesday, citing the National Statistics Committee.
“According to preliminary data from the National Statistics Committee, in January-August 2025, Uzbekistan exported 8,800 tons of pepper to 16 foreign countries worth $6.9 million,” the report says.
The largest export volume came from Kazakhstan, with 4,700 tons. Next came Kyrgyzstan, with 1,900 tons, and Spain, with 1,100 tons. –0–
